Abstract:
Techniques for motion detection are presented. An image sensor for motion detection includes a plurality of analog comparators and a two-dimensional pixel array including a plurality of rows of pixels and a plurality of columns of pixels. Each pixel is configured to convert an optical signal on the pixel into an analog signal. The two-dimensional pixel array is organized into a plurality of groups of pixels each associated with a combined group signal determined based on the analog signals from pixels in the group of pixels. Each analog comparator includes two inputs and is used to compare combined group signals generated by two groups of pixels of the plurality of groups of pixels during a same time period to generate a 1-bit inter-pixel digital signal, where each of the two groups of pixels is coupled to a corresponding input of the two inputs of the each analog comparator.
